πŸ“‹ Key Responsibilities

βœ… Lead the Health Benefits innovation program across TTH (Taste and Ingredient Solutions), with a strong link to the HNC innovation program, and Taste segments.

βœ… Translate consumer insights into compelling value propositions and health innovations.

βœ… Drive claim innovation through scientific and clinical validation.

βœ… Coordinate and manage innovation project and pipeline reviews and ensure timely phase transfers.

βœ… Collaborate with internal and external partners to develop and commercialize new health solutions.

βœ… Manage the innovation portfolio, budget, and governance structure.

βœ… Build and lead a virtual cross functional community across business units.

🎯 Required Qualifications

Education: Technical academic background, ideally in Nutritional Science, Biotechnology, or Food & Beverage Sciences.

Experience: At least 10 years of experience in the food & beverage industry, with a strong innovation track record.

Required Skills:

  • Strategic mindset with the ability to balance short- and long-term goals.
  • Experience working in matrix organizations and leading through influence.
  • Strong cross-functional collaboration skills, including with R&D, Regulatory, IP, and Venturing.
  • Ability to create consensus and not be driven by the consensus.
  • Team worker placing team above self-interest - irradiates sense of community.
  • Entrepreneurial drive, creativity, and a passion for delivering results.
